| Aspect | Should cover | Avoid | |--------|--------------|-------| | Food | Dal-bati, bamboo shoot, black rice, Parsi dhansak | Only butter chicken & naan | | Family | Joint vs nuclear, caregiving, chosen family | Overly dramatic “Indian mom” memes | | Fashion | Handloom, local weaves (Ikat, Patan Patola, Phulkari) | Only lehengas & turbans for foreigners | | Work life | Gig workers, farmers, small-town entrepreneurs | Only IT professionals & influencers | | Beliefs | Atheism, multiple interpretations of rituals | “All Indians are spiritual” |
